1.背景介绍
随着科技的发展,智能家电已经成为了家庭生活中不可或缺的一部分。智能家电不仅能够让我们的生活更加便捷,还能够帮助我们更好地管理家庭健康。在这篇文章中,我们将讨论智能家电如何提高生活质量,以及如何利用智能家电来关注家庭健康。
1.1 智能家电的发展历程
智能家电的发展历程可以追溯到20世纪80年代,当时的智能家电主要是通过微处理器和传感器来实现简单的自动化控制。随着互联网的普及和大数据技术的发展,智能家电逐渐演变成今天的互联网家居设备,具有更高的智能化程度和更广泛的应用场景。
1.2 智能家电的主要特点
智能家电的主要特点有以下几点:
- 互联网化:智能家电可以通过网络与用户和其他设备进行通信,实现远程控制和数据共享。
- 智能化:智能家电可以通过算法和机器学习来自适应用户的需求和习惯,提供个性化的服务。
- 自动化:智能家电可以通过传感器和控制器来自动完成一些重复的任务,如调节温度、开关灯等。
- 安全性:智能家电需要保证数据安全和设备安全,以确保用户的隐私和设备的正常运行。
1.3 智能家电的应用场景
智能家电的应用场景非常广泛,包括但不限于:
- 家庭自动化:如智能门锁、智能窗帘、智能空调等,可以实现家庭设备的一键控制和智能调度。
- 健康监测:如智能健康监测设备、智能健身设备等,可以帮助用户关注自己的健康状况和运动习惯。
- 家庭娱乐:如智能音箱、智能电视、智能音响等,可以提供高质量的娱乐体验。
- 家庭安全:如智能门铃、智能摄像头、智能报警等,可以提高家庭的安全保障。
2.核心概念与联系
2.1 智能家电的核心概念
智能家电的核心概念包括以下几点:
- 互联网:智能家电需要通过互联网进行通信,实现远程控制和数据共享。
- 云计算:智能家电需要通过云计算平台进行数据处理和存储,实现资源共享和服务提供。
- 算法:智能家电需要使用算法来处理数据、预测用户需求和习惯,提供个性化的服务。
- 安全:智能家电需要保证数据安全和设备安全,以确保用户的隐私和设备的正常运行。
2.2 家庭健康的核心概念
家庭健康的核心概念包括以下几点:
- 健康生活方式:包括饮食、睡眠、运动等方面的生活习惯。
- 健康监测:包括血压、血糖、体温等生理指标的监测和管理。
- 健康资讯:包括健康知识、健康技巧、健康产品等方面的信息获取和传播。
2.3 智能家电与家庭健康的联系
智能家电与家庭健康之间的联系主要表现在以下几个方面:
- 健康生活方式:智能家电可以帮助用户实现健康生活方式,例如智能饮水机可以提醒用户饮水,智能炖饭机可以帮助用户制作健康的烹饪食物。
- 健康监测:智能家电可以帮助用户进行健康监测,例如智能健康监测设备可以测量用户的血压、血糖、体温等指标,并提供个性化的健康建议。
- 健康资讯:智能家电可以帮助用户获取健康资讯,例如智能音响可以回答用户的健康问题,智能电视可以播放健康相关的视频。
3.核心算法原理和具体操作步骤以及数学模型公式详细讲解
3.1 智能家电中使用的核心算法
在智能家电中,常用的核心算法有以下几种:
- 机器学习:机器学习可以帮助智能家电理解用户的需求和习惯,提供个性化的服务。例如,通过机器学习算法,智能空调可以根据用户的使用习惯来自动调节温度。
- 深度学习:深度学习可以帮助智能家电处理结构化和非结构化的数据,提高预测和识别的准确性。例如,通过深度学习算法,智能摄像头可以识别家庭成员并提供个性化的服务。
- 推荐算法:推荐算法可以帮助智能家电为用户提供个性化的产品和服务推荐。例如,通过推荐算法,智能电视可以根据用户的观看历史推荐相关电影和节目。
3.2 智能家电中使用的核心数学模型公式
在智能家电中,常用的核心数学模型公式有以下几种:
- 线性回归:线性回归可以用于预测连续型变量,例如智能空调中预测温度的公式为:
- 逻辑回归:逻辑回归可以用于预测二值型变量,例如智能门锁中预测是否开门的公式为:
- 朴素贝叶斯:朴素贝叶斯可以用于分类问题,例如智能邮箱中分类邮件类型的公式为:
- K近邻:K近邻可以用于分类和回归问题,例如智能健康监测设备中预测血压的公式为:
3.3 智能家电中使用的核心算法的具体操作步骤
在智能家电中,使用核心算法的具体操作步骤如下:
- 数据收集:收集用户的相关数据,例如智能空调收集用户的使用记录,智能健康监测设备收集用户的生理指标。
- 数据预处理:对收集到的数据进行清洗和转换,例如智能邮箱对收集到的邮件进行分类,智能空调对收集到的使用记录进行归一化。
- 模型训练:使用相应的算法训练模型,例如智能邮箱使用朴素贝叶斯算法进行模型训练,智能空调使用线性回归算法进行模型训练。
- 模型评估:评估模型的性能,例如智能邮箱使用精确度和召回率作为评估指标,智能空调使用均方误差作为评估指标。
- 模型优化:根据评估结果优化模型,例如智能邮箱调整权重和阈值,智能空调调整模型参数。
- 模型部署:将优化后的模型部署到智能家电设备上,例如智能邮箱将优化后的模型部署到邮箱服务器上,智能空调将优化后的模型部署到空调控制器上。
4.具体代码实例和详细解释说明
4.1 智能家电中使用的具体代码实例
在智能家电中,常用的具体代码实例有以下几种:
- Python代码:Python是一种流行的编程语言,常用于智能家电的开发。例如,使用Python编写智能空调的控制程序:
import time
class SmartAirConditioner:
def __init__(self):
self.temperature = 25
def set_temperature(self, temp):
self.temperature = temp
print(f"设置温度为{temp}度")
def get_temperature(self):
print(f"当前温度为{self.temperature}度")
if __name__ == "__main__":
air_conditioner = SmartAirConditioner()
air_conditioner.set_temperature(22)
time.sleep(1)
air_conditioner.get_temperature()
- Java代码:Java是另一种流行的编程语言,常用于智能家电的开发。例如,使用Java编写智能门锁的控制程序:
public class SmartLock {
private boolean isLocked = true;
public void lock() {
isLocked = true;
System.out.println("门锁已锁定");
}
public void unlock() {
isLocked = false;
System.out.println("门锁已解锁");
}
public boolean isLocked() {
return isLocked;
}
public static void main(String[] args) {
SmartLock smartLock = new SmartLock();
smartLock.unlock();
System.out.println("当前门锁状态:" + (smartLock.isLocked() ? "锁定" : "解锁"));
smartLock.lock();
System.out.println("当前门锁状态:" + (smartLock.isLocked() ? "锁定" : "解锁"));
}
}
- C++代码:C++是另一种流行的编程语言,常用于智能家电的开发。例如,使用C++编写智能健康监测设备的数据处理程序:
#include <iostream>
#include <vector>
#include <algorithm>
int main() {
std::vector<double> blood_pressure = {120, 80, 130, 90, 140, 100};
double average = std::accumulate(blood_pressure.begin(), blood_pressure.end(), 0.0) / blood_pressure.size();
std::cout << "血压平均值:" << average << std::endl;
return 0;
}
4.2 详细解释说明
在智能家电中,使用代码实例的详细解释说明如下:
- Python代码:Python代码实现了一个简单的智能空调类,包括设置温度和获取温度的方法。主程序中,首先创建了一个智能空调对象,然后调用设置温度方法设置温度为22度,接着调用获取温度方法获取当前温度,最后输出当前温度。
- Java代码:Java代码实现了一个简单的智能门锁类,包括锁定、解锁和获取锁定状态的方法。主程序中,首先创建了一个智能门锁对象,然后调用解锁方法解锁门锁,接着获取当前门锁状态,最后输出当前门锁状态。
- C++代码:C++代码实现了一个简单的智能健康监测设备数据处理程序,计算血压平均值。主程序中,首先创建了一个血压数据向量,然后使用累加算法计算血压平均值,最后输出血压平均值。
5.未来发展趋势与挑战
5.1 未来发展趋势
未来发展趋势主要表现在以下几个方面:
- 更加智能化:智能家电将更加智能化,通过更加先进的算法和技术,更好地理解用户的需求和习惯,提供更加个性化的服务。
- 更加安全:智能家电将更加安全,通过更加先进的加密和认证技术,保证用户的隐私和设备的安全。
- 更加集成:智能家电将更加集成,通过更加先进的通信和控制技术,实现家庭设备之间的更加紧密的集成和协同。
- 更加环保:智能家电将更加环保,通过更加先进的能源和材料技术,减少能源消耗和废物产生。
5.2 挑战
挑战主要表现在以下几个方面:
- 数据安全:智能家电需要收集大量的用户数据,数据安全性成为一个重要的挑战。
- 算法效率:智能家电需要使用算法进行数据处理和预测,算法效率成为一个重要的挑战。
- 标准化:智能家电需要遵循各种标准,如安全标准、互联网标准等,标准化成为一个重要的挑战。
- 用户接受度:智能家电需要让用户接受和理解其功能和价值,用户接受度成为一个重要的挑战。
6.结论
通过本文的讨论,我们可以看到智能家电已经成为了家庭生活中不可或缺的一部分,它不仅能够让我们的生活更加便捷,还能够帮助我们更关注家庭健康。在未来,智能家电将更加智能化、安全、集成和环保,为家庭生活带来更多的便利和价值。然而,智能家电也面临着诸多挑战,如数据安全、算法效率、标准化和用户接受度等,我们希望通过不断的创新和发展,克服这些挑战,让智能家电为家庭健康和生活带来更多的好处。